Could you explain ‘above and beyond ‘ in this sentence?
Hello there! I hope this question finds you well.
...to thank those who are going above and beyond to help them in need.

It means to do much more than what's required; to go far beyond what is required or expected of you

I believe it comes from the phrase “above and beyond the call of duty”. “The call of duty” is what you are required to do.

The phrase to go above and beyond means to do an excellent job on something—even beyond what is expected.
For example: He's always been a good friend, but while I was ill he really went above and beyond.

"Going above and beyond" means doing more than required or giving extra effort.
The sentence could also say: "...to thank those who are giving extra effort to help them in need."
